Generation of a gene-edited H9 embryonic stem cell line carrying a DOX-inducible NGN2 expression cassette in the CLYBL locus

The pro-neural transcription factor neurogenin-2 (NGN2) possesses the ability to rapidly and effectively transform stem cells into fully operational neurons. Here we report the successful generation of a modified H9 human embryonic H9 stem cell line containing a doxycycline (DOX) inducible NGN2 expression construct featuring a floxed Blasticidin/mApple selection module in the safe-harbor locus CLYBL. This cell line retains its pluripotent state in the absence of DOX, yet readily transitions into a neuronal state upon DOX introduction.
